TN to construct one lakh concrete houses in Cyclone Thane affected districts

Tamil Nadu Government would construct one lakh concrete houses at a cost of Rs 1000 crore to replace damaged huts in the Cyclone Thane affected districts.

CHENNAI: Tamil Nadu Government would construct one lakh concrete houses at a cost of Rs 1000 crore to replace damaged huts in the Cyclone Thane affected districts of Cuddalore and Villupuram, Governor K Rosaiah said today.

The state government has also presented a memorandum spelling out the quantum of damage and has sought an assistance of Rs 5248 crore from the Centre, he recalled.

The Government would take up construction of one lakh concrete houses immediately to provide safe shelter to affected families, he said in his address to the Assembly.

The governor appreciated the State Government for using early warning systems to initiate preventive measures and for taking timely action for providing relief.

The cyclonic storm, which crossed the coast on December 30 last, had caused extensive damage to these districts, throwing life out of gear.Rosaiah recalled that Tamil Nadu government had sanctioned Rs 850 crore for relief and rehabilitation.

A total of 177 persons had died in rain-related incidents during the North-east monsoon in the state, he said while extending his condolences to the bereaved families.
